Building the pillars of the national innovation system

Báo Quốc TếBáo Quốc Tế26/06/2023

Recently, the Center for Knowledge Transfer and Startup Support (Vietnam National University, Hanoi - VNU) organized the National Innovation Forum 2023 with the theme "Building pillars for the national innovation system". The discussion attracted the participation of more than 400 experts, scientists, policy makers and entrepreneurs.

Speaking at the opening of the Forum, Director of the Center for Knowledge Transfer and Startup Support of VNU, Truong Ngoc Kiem, said that the National Innovation Forum (IRF) was organized to connect scientists, experts, policy makers and the business community interested in Science and Technology (S&T) and IRF nationwide.

The National Innovation Forum is held annually to provide an overview of the current situation of innovation in our country; analyze achievements, limitations, draw lessons and seek effective solutions to develop the innovation system in Vietnam; create a space to enhance connectivity between components of the innovation ecosystem.

At the same time, raise awareness and promote the spirit of innovation to spread, become an inspiration for all people, turn creativity into an unlimited resource, bring the country to sustainable development so that innovation truly becomes a new growth engine, making Vietnam a prosperous country by 2045.

According to VNU Vice President Pham Bao Son, the science and technology development strategy for the 2021-2030 period affirms that science and technology development together with education and training is the top national policy, a key driving force for the country's rapid and sustainable development.

Science and technology must play a leading role in creating a breakthrough in the development of productive forces, innovating the growth model, enhancing the competitiveness of the economy, and accelerating the process of industrialization and modernization of the country.

"To fulfill national responsibilities, with the position of a high-quality, high-level, multi-disciplinary, multi-field, training and scientific research center, leading the country, on par with the region, playing a leading and core role in the Vietnamese higher education system, VNU always considers science, technology and innovation activities as the foundation and driving force for the development of VNU, this is also affirmed in the Science, Technology and Innovation Strategy of VNU for the period 2021 - 2030.

Science, technology and innovation activities are widely deployed in all member universities, research institutes and centers to create cutting-edge products with high applicability, meeting the high demands of society.

VNU possesses the highest quality human resources in science, technology and innovation in Vietnam with 2,634 scientists, 34 research groups, 210 laboratories and 1,610 science and technology products. VNU's faculty, scientists and students have many ideas and science and technology products that can solve social problems, have applicability, transferability and commercialization potential," Deputy Director Pham Bao Son informed.

However, Mr. Son admitted that in reality, there is still a gap between the trained human resources and the market, a part of lecturers lack the motivation to innovate, the connection between universities and businesses is not yet sustainable, not commensurate with the potential and strengths of VNU as well as the actual needs of businesses.

At the Forum, many experts discussed and shared policies between institutes, schools and businesses to promote innovative science and technology products associated with practical social needs, in order to promote the country's economic development.

According to Associate Professor Dr. Nguyen Dac Hung - Faculty of Economics, Hung Yen University of Technical Education, in the current 4.0 Industrial Revolution, start-up businesses have the ability to grow rapidly, create new jobs, improve national competitiveness and promote economic growth. However, they need to be given more favorable conditions in terms of preferential credit mechanisms to be able to invest and develop.

Admitting that the current training of schools does not meet practical needs, Dr. Hoang Quang Phong said that IT human resources must have the ability to self-study and need to be equipped with skills to access practical knowledge.

The division of IT labor resources must be done right in schools to group students for internships and practice at businesses and organizations in a specialized and focused manner. However, we must face the reality in Vietnam that currently only 17.3% of businesses are considered to operate in high-tech fields. However, the 4th Industrial Revolution can bring many opportunities for rapid growth to small and even micro-sized businesses if they have good and feasible ideas.

Dr. Vu Thi Mai Oanh, an expert from the Ho Chi Minh City Union of Science and Technology Associations, said that in order not to lag behind developed countries, the digital economy and the foundational industries of the 4th Industrial Revolution must be the priority choice. It should not only be political determination but also the participation of the whole society to prioritize resources for innovation. The slower we are in bringing scientific and technological advances into production and life, the greater the risk of Vietnam falling behind.

To enhance the role of universities and colleges in the startup ecosystem, Dr. Tran Thanh Xuyen and Le Van Trung, working at Hau Giang Community College, said that the connection between schools and businesses must be considered a condition to ensure the existence and development of both sides.

Strong schools are the source of knowledge and technology production for society, providing abundant creative ideas for start-up projects, contributing to the increase of assets and intellectual capacity for businesses. To do that, the training program must be regularly updated, including strengthening the subjects on business start-up.

According to a report by the National Innovation Center (NIC), innovation brings positive impacts to the national economy, contributing up to 95% to the competitiveness of the economy, 66% of innovation value will impact people's lives; 65% of universities and research institutes will participate in innovation activities.

It can be said that innovation through science and technology is the key to help Vietnam overcome the middle-income trap and soon escape from dependence on low technology and resources. Therefore, Vietnam is increasingly perfecting the factors that promote innovation effectively.

The development process of major economies in the world shows that changes in science, technology and innovation will directly change the face of the economy. Therefore, innovation is one of the important indicators, guiding the development center of each country.

Innovation not only refers to research and development (R&D) activities associated with training and research facilities or the process of interacting, using and creating technology in practice associated with the role of businesses, but also refers to related institutions including policy systems, financial institutions, markets, human resources, infrastructure, communications and other conditions to achieve the goal of improving productivity, product and service quality, improving workforce skills and maximizing the effectiveness of socio-economic development.
